Climbing - Philosophy for Everyone

Climbing - Philosophy for Everyone presents a collection of intellectually stimulating new essays that address the philosophical issues relating to risk, ethics, and other aspects of climbing that are of interest to everyone from novice climbers to seasoned mountaineers.

Represents the first collection of essays to exclusively address the many philosophical aspects of climbing
Includes essays that challenge commonly accepted views of climbing and climbing ethics
Written accessibly, this book will appeal to everyone from novice climbers to seasoned mountaineers
Includes a foreword written by Hans Florine
Shortlisted for the Boardman Tasker Prize for Mountain Literature, 2010
